The quaint interior is reminiscent of a seamstress parlor with drapes on the walls and homemade goods on the shelves. It was a pretty simple menu and easy to order as they can make any coffee hot, iced or blended. We both ordered white chocolate mochas, mine blended and hers hot. While I fancied mine toot suite, bae found hers to be too sweet with not enough coffee flavor. They also offer loose leaf teas and various flavors of lemonade accompanied by cotton candy. The dessert case was indeed deserted, so we opted for a mermaid tail cake pop which was featured on the counter. Unfortunately, when bae bit into it, the tasty morsel became dislodged from it's paper straw and fell to the floor. Upon hearing my wife's sobs, the proprietor brought her three new cake pops, each more adorable than the next. We'll return to try an Arnold Palmer and possibly a cupcake. Oh Sweet Tea, what took me so long to visit you?!! Incredible quality of sweets and panini, coffee, tea. Sweets and treats are all locally made by small business women and are OFF the charts. Home made Nutella pop tart, anyone? As for the coffee and tea: that's the main event for me. Peek at my profile and you will see that I look for unique and wonderful coffee shops wherever I travel. Sweet Tea is up there with the best of these! Plenty of choices for flavors and variety at the customer's disposal. My sugar free black and white coffee was ridiculously good! The shop itself also includes handmade goods - soaps, jewelry, decor - again favoring local artisans. The atmosphere is adorable - warm and inviting. The service could not have been "sweeter." Sweet Tea is the real deal, friends. It's worth the effort to find this little gem. I'm a new regular here.

Nice quiet coffee shop with several comfy places to sit & visit with your special someone and enjoy a hot cup of coffee or specialty coffee like my special someone did with her hot latte. Since I'm always hungry I got the Bagel Eggwich. It was really, really good. It had a small bagel, egg fratata, turkey sausage and white cheese and bit O cream cheese to make it extra good!
